KratosMultiphysics
KRATOS Multiphysics (Kratos) is a framework for building parallel, multi-disciplinary simulation software, aiming at modularity, extensibility, and high performance. Kratos is written in C++, and counts with an extensive Python interface.
Kratos::ModelPartIO Member List

This is the complete list of members for Kratos::ModelPartIO, including all inherited members.

BaseType typedefKratos::ModelPartIO
ConditionsContainerType typedefKratos::ModelPartIO
ConnectivitiesContainerType typedefKratos::ModelPartIO
DivideInputToPartitions(SizeType NumberOfPartitions, const PartitioningInfo &rPartitioningInfo) overrideKratos::ModelPartIOvirtual
DivideInputToPartitions(Kratos::shared_ptr< std::iostream > *pStreams, SizeType NumberOfPartitions, const PartitioningInfo &rPartitioningInfo) overrideKratos::ModelPartIOvirtual
Kratos::IO::DivideInputToPartitions(SizeType NumberOfPartitions, GraphType const &rDomainsColoredGraph, PartitionIndicesType const &rNodesPartitions, PartitionIndicesType const &rElementsPartitions, PartitionIndicesType const &rConditionsPartitions, PartitionIndicesContainerType const &rNodesAllPartitions, PartitionIndicesContainerType const &rElementsAllPartitions, PartitionIndicesContainerType const &rConditionsAllPartitions)Kratos::IOinlinevirtual
Kratos::IO::DivideInputToPartitions(Kratos::shared_ptr< std::iostream > *pStreams, SizeType NumberOfPartitions, GraphType const &rDomainsColoredGraph, PartitionIndicesType const &rNodesPartitions, PartitionIndicesType const &rElementsPartitions, PartitionIndicesType const &rConditionsPartitions, PartitionIndicesContainerType const &rNodesAllPartitions, PartitionIndicesContainerType const &rElementsAllPartitions, PartitionIndicesContainerType const &rConditionsAllPartitions)Kratos::IOinlinevirtual
ElementsContainerType typedefKratos::ModelPartIO
GeometryContainerType typedefKratos::IO
GeometryType typedefKratos::IO
GraphType typedefKratos::IO
Info() const overrideKratos::ModelPartIOinlinevirtual
IO()=defaultKratos::IO
IO(IO const &rOther)=deleteKratos::IO
KRATOS_CLASS_POINTER_DEFINITION(ModelPartIO)Kratos::ModelPartIO
Kratos::IO::KRATOS_CLASS_POINTER_DEFINITION(IO)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(READ)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(WRITE)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(APPEND)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(IGNORE_VARIABLES_ERROR)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(SKIP_TIMER)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(MESH_ONLY)Kratos::IO
KRATOS_DEFINE_LOCAL_FLAG(SCIENTIFIC_PRECISION)Kratos::IO
MeshType typedefKratos::ModelPartIO
ModelPartIO(std::filesystem::path const &Filename, const Flags Options=IO::READ|IO::IGNORE_VARIABLES_ERROR.AsFalse()|IO::SKIP_TIMER)Kratos::ModelPartIO
ModelPartIO(Kratos::shared_ptr< std::iostream > Stream, const Flags Options=IO::IGNORE_VARIABLES_ERROR.AsFalse()|IO::SKIP_TIMER)Kratos::ModelPartIO
NodesContainerType typedefKratos::ModelPartIO
NodeType typedefKratos::ModelPartIO
operator=(IO const &rOther)=deleteKratos::IO
OutputFilesContainerType typedefKratos::ModelPartIO
PartitionIndicesContainerType typedefKratos::IO
PartitionIndicesType typedefKratos::IO
PrintData(std::ostream &rOStream) const overrideKratos::ModelPartIOinlinevirtual
PrintInfo(std::ostream &rOStream) const overrideKratos::ModelPartIOinlinevirtual
PropertiesContainerType typedefKratos::ModelPartIO
ReadCondition(NodesContainerType &rThisNodes, PropertiesContainerType &rThisProperties, Condition::Pointer &pThisCondition)Kratos::IOinlinevirtual
ReadConditions(NodesContainerType &rThisNodes, PropertiesContainerType &rThisProperties, ConditionsContainerType &rThisConditions) overrideKratos::ModelPartIOvirtual
ReadConditionsConnectivities(ConnectivitiesContainerType &rConditionsConnectivities) overrideKratos::ModelPartIOvirtual
ReadElement(NodesContainerType &rThisNodes, PropertiesContainerType &rThisProperties, Element::Pointer &pThisElement) overrideKratos::ModelPartIOvirtual
ReadElements(NodesContainerType &rThisNodes, PropertiesContainerType &rThisProperties, ElementsContainerType &rThisElements) overrideKratos::ModelPartIOvirtual
ReadElementsConnectivities(ConnectivitiesContainerType &rElementsConnectivities) overrideKratos::ModelPartIOvirtual
ReadGeometries(NodesContainerType &rThisNodes, GeometryContainerType &rThisGeometries) overrideKratos::ModelPartIOvirtual
ReadGeometriesConnectivities(ConnectivitiesContainerType &rGeometriesConnectivities) overrideKratos::ModelPartIOvirtual
ReadGeometry(NodesContainerType &rThisNodes, GeometryType::Pointer &pThisGeometry) overrideKratos::ModelPartIOvirtual
ReadInitialValues(ModelPart &rThisModelPart) overrideKratos::ModelPartIOvirtual
Kratos::IO::ReadInitialValues(NodesContainerType &rThisNodes, ElementsContainerType &rThisElements, ConditionsContainerType &rThisConditions)Kratos::IOinlinevirtual
ReadMesh(MeshType &rThisMesh) overrideKratos::ModelPartIOvirtual
ReadModelPart(ModelPart &rThisModelPart) overrideKratos::ModelPartIOvirtual
ReadNodalGraph(ConnectivitiesContainerType &rAuxConnectivities) overrideKratos::ModelPartIOvirtual
ReadNodalGraphFromEntitiesList(ConnectivitiesContainerType &rAuxConnectivities, std::unordered_set< SizeType > &rElementsIds, std::unordered_set< SizeType > &rConditionsIds) overrideKratos::ModelPartIOvirtual
ReadNode(NodeType &rThisNode) overrideKratos::ModelPartIOvirtual
ReadNodes(NodesContainerType &rThisNodes) overrideKratos::ModelPartIOvirtual
ReadNodesNumber() overrideKratos::ModelPartIOvirtual
ReadProperties(Properties &rThisProperties) overrideKratos::ModelPartIOvirtual
ReadProperties(PropertiesContainerType &rThisProperties) overrideKratos::ModelPartIOvirtual
ReadSubModelPartElementsAndConditionsIds(std::string const &rModelPartName, std::unordered_set< SizeType > &rElementsIds, std::unordered_set< SizeType > &rConditionsIds) overrideKratos::ModelPartIOvirtual
ReorderedConditionId(ModelPartIO::SizeType ConditionId)Kratos::ModelPartIOprotectedvirtual
ReorderedElementId(ModelPartIO::SizeType ElementId)Kratos::ModelPartIOprotectedvirtual
ReorderedGeometryId(ModelPartIO::SizeType GeometryId)Kratos::ModelPartIOprotectedvirtual
ReorderedNodeId(ModelPartIO::SizeType NodeId)Kratos::ModelPartIOprotectedvirtual
SizeType typedefKratos::ModelPartIO
SwapStreamSource(Kratos::shared_ptr< std::iostream > newStream)Kratos::ModelPartIO
WriteConditions(ConditionsContainerType const &rThisConditions) overrideKratos::ModelPartIOvirtual
WriteElements(ElementsContainerType const &rThisElements) overrideKratos::ModelPartIOvirtual
WriteGeometries(GeometryContainerType const &rThisGeometries) overrideKratos::ModelPartIOvirtual
WriteMesh(MeshType &rThisMesh) overrideKratos::ModelPartIOvirtual
Kratos::IO::WriteMesh(const MeshType &rThisMesh)Kratos::IOinlinevirtual
WriteModelPart(ModelPart &rThisModelPart) overrideKratos::ModelPartIOvirtual
Kratos::IO::WriteModelPart(const ModelPart &rThisModelPart)Kratos::IOinlinevirtual
WriteNodeMesh(MeshType &rThisMesh)Kratos::IOinlinevirtual
WriteNodeMesh(const MeshType &rThisMesh)Kratos::IOinlinevirtual
WriteNodes(NodesContainerType const &rThisNodes) overrideKratos::ModelPartIOvirtual
WriteProperties(PropertiesContainerType const &rThisProperties) overrideKratos::ModelPartIOvirtual
WriteProperties(Properties const &rThisProperties)Kratos::ModelPartIOinline
WriteProperties(PropertiesContainerType const &rThisProperties)Kratos::ModelPartIOinline
Kratos::IO::WriteProperties(Properties const &rThisProperties)Kratos::IOinlinevirtual
~IO()=defaultKratos::IOvirtual
~ModelPartIO() overrideKratos::ModelPartIO